Dr. William R. Waldron
Dr. Waldron graduated from The University of Rochester in 1970. He worked in ophthalmology clinics, did research in eye diseases, and completed a Master's degree before becoming an optometrist. He graduated from the Ohio State University College of Optometry and began practicing in Virginia in 1990. Dr. Waldron is fully licensed and certified to practice optometry at the highest level allowed by Virginia law, including the use of therapeutic pharmaceuticals.
Dr. Waldron is a member of the American Optometric Association, Virginia Optometric Association, Virginia Academy of Optometry and the Tidewater Optometric Society.

Dr. Heather Bae
Dr. Bae is a native to Yorktown, VA and is compassionate about bringing eye care to the community that she’s familiar with. After graduating from VCU in 2013, she moved to Tennessee where she completed her training at the Southern College of Optometry and obtained her Doctor of Optometry in 2019. During her time at SCO, she completed her clinical rotations at John Kenyon Eye Canter and Pacific Eye Care. It was in California that she found her love for private practice, because it allows her to get personal with patients and truly build relationships that are lasting.
Dr. Bae is passionate about serving the underserved communities and has been on multiple service trips to various Central and South American countries. She also spent five months after graduation volunteering in eye clinics throughout Belize. This is where she was able to assist in cataract surgery clinics and perform comprehensive eye exams to communities in need.
